Rent Affordability for A Carpenter in Oklahoma

A typical carpenter in Oklahoma earns about $53,627 a year, which supports approximately $1,341 a month in rent under the 30% rule. Below, every tracked Oklahoma city is ranked by how local rent compares against that affordability ceiling.

As of May 2026. 21 of 42 cities tracked stay within the 30% rule; 21 are rent-burdened on this salary.

Methodology: Salary is the BLS-derived state estimate for Oklahoma. Rent is the latest ZORI monthly value for each city. Affordability uses the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income).
